Venezuela's Unrest Sends Investors Scrambling for Safe Havens

The report from DBS, a leading financial services group, underscores how the turmoil in Venezuela is heightening global uncertainty. The South American nation has been embroiled in a deep crisis marked by political instability, hyperinflation, and severe social unrest. This situation is not occurring in isolation; it contributes to a broader landscape of geopolitical friction that makes investors nervous about traditional risk assets.

In such times, the age-old adage of seeking safety in gold comes to the fore. Gold, traditionally viewed as a safe-haven asset, tends to appreciate during periods of geopolitical stress and market volatility. The DBS analysis points out that the uncertainty emanating from the Venezuela crisis is driving increased demand for the precious metal, which in turn benefits companies involved in gold mining and trading.

Defence Sector Gains as Global Tensions Mount

Beyond the glitter of gold, the DBS report identifies another clear beneficiary: the defence sector. Heightened geopolitical tensions often lead to increased defence spending by governments worldwide, as nations seek to bolster their military capabilities and security apparatus.

The analysis suggests that companies in the aerospace and defence manufacturing space are poised to see stronger order books and improved financial performance. This includes firms involved in producing military hardware, surveillance technology, and other defence-related equipment. The Venezuela situation, by adding to global instability, acts as a tailwind for these industries.

Investment Implications and Market Outlook

The DBS report provides a strategic lens for investors navigating the current market climate. It highlights a shift in capital towards assets perceived as protective or essential in a tense global environment. While the analysis is rooted in the immediate context of the Venezuela crisis, its implications are broader, applicable to any scenario where geopolitical risks are on the rise.

For the Indian market, this trend presents specific opportunities. Indian-listed companies in the gold sector and the burgeoning defence manufacturing space could see sustained investor interest. The government's push for 'Atmanirbhar Bharat' (self-reliant India) in defence production aligns with this global trend, potentially creating a powerful combination of supportive policy and favourable market sentiment.
